BB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2020 in Review

278 of the 5,651 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in BlackBerry (BB) for Q4 2020, worth a combined $1.63B — up 30% from $1.25B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 75 funds opened new BB positions and 27 closed out — a net gain of 48 holders — while 75 added to existing stakes and 71 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Electron Capital Partners, opening a new position worth an estimated $15.2M. The largest seller was Ontario Teachers' Pension Plan Board, exiting entirely with an estimated $90.9M sold.
